怎么降低云服务器延迟?优化方法与实时延迟测试工具推荐

本文探讨了降低云服务器延迟的综合性优化方法,涵盖网络架构部署、传输协议选择、全局缓存机制以及实时监控工具的使用。通过分析专线连接、边缘计算、QUIC协议、连接池技术等核心优化点,并结合类似Ping.pe等工具的实际应用,旨在为运维人员和开发者提供一套从根源缓解卡顿、提升用户体验的实用策略参考。

认识网络延迟及其影响

在数字化业务场景中,网络延迟已成为影响用户体验和应用性能的关键因素。延迟指的是数据从源端传输到目的端所需的时间,通常以毫秒为单位衡量。研究表明,实时竞技类游戏对时延的要求通常需控制在50毫秒以内,一旦超出此范围,用户即可感知明显的操作滞后。而即使是普通的互联网应用,延迟一旦超过300毫秒,用户满意度也会显著下降。无论是面向用户的在线服务,还是支撑后台的机器通信,降低延迟都是提升系统响应能力和业务连续性的重要目标。

怎么降低云服务器延迟?优化方法与实时延迟测试工具推荐

优化网络架构设计

从根本上降低延迟的首要步骤,是优化网络基础架构。一个良好的架构可以有效缩短数据传输的物理与逻辑路径。

采用专线与软件定义广域网:通过租用电信运营商提供的专用线路(如MPLS VPN),在企业数据中心与各云平台之间建立高速、稳定的连接,能够有效避免公共网络的拥堵和干扰。软件定义广域网(SD-WAN)技术能够基于实时网络状况,智能选择最优传输路径,并动态调配带宽资源,从而在复杂的网络环境中保持连接的灵活与可靠。

部署边缘计算节点:将计算和存储资源下沉至靠近用户或数据源的边缘节点,可以大幅度减少数据在网络中的往返距离。这种架构尤其适用于物联网、实时视频处理等对延迟高度敏感的业务。

提升协议与应用的传输效率

在确定网络路径之后,传输协议和应用层面的优化同样至关重要。

选用高性能网络协议:对于追求低延迟的应用,可以考虑采用QUIC或HTTP/3协议来替代传统的TCP协议,因为它们能显著减少建立连接所需的握手次数和时间。确保启用Gzip或Brotli等数据压缩技术,可以有效减少需要传输的数据包大小,降低带宽压力。

实施连接池与异步设计:在应用程序中,对于数据库查询或API调用,应使用连接池技术来复用TCP连接,避免为每个请求都进行耗时的连接建立和断开操作。对于输入/输出密集型任务,采用Node.js、Go协程等异步框架或利用Kafka等消息队列进行任务解耦,能够防止网络线程被阻塞,保障整体响应速度。

利用缓存与内容分发网络

缓存机制是降低延迟、减轻源服务器压力的经典策略。

部署多级缓存系统:在多云集群的各个节点部署本地缓存,将热点数据存储在内存中,可以极大减少访问远程数据的频率。更进一步,可以搭建如Redis或Memcached这样的分布式缓存系统,通过在多节点间分布数据,来提升并发处理能力与访问速度。

全面启用CDN加速:内容分发网络通过在全球各地部署边缘节点,将静态资源(如图片、样式表、脚本文件)预先缓存。当用户发起请求时,CDN会将其导向地理位置上最近的节点来快速响应,从而绕开长途网络传输,显著降低用户感知的延迟。

实施有效的监控与测试

持续的网络性能监控是发现并解决延迟问题的基础,借助合适的工具可以快速定位瓶颈。

利用实时监控工具:运维人员需要建立网络性能监控系统,对多云集群接入的网络延迟、带宽利用率等关键指标进行持续跟踪。

推荐工具:Ping.pe:Ping.pe是一款功能强大的免费在线工具,能够从全球超过30个测试节点同时对目标IP或域名进行检测,提供包括Ping时间、MTR路由跟踪和丢包率在内的详细数据。通过其直观的图形化界面,用户可以一目了然地看到从世界不同地区访问自己服务的延迟情况和网络质量,这对于排查跨国业务访问缓慢或选择CDN节点尤其有帮助。

系统化优化路径总结

降低云服务器延迟并非依靠单一的解决方案,而是一个需要贯穿网络架构、传输协议、应用设计和运维监控的系统工程。

优化的核心思想在于形成一个“排查-优化-监控”的闭环。通过类似Ping.pe的工具快速定位高延迟或丢包的具体环节;根据问题所在,分层次地从底层网络到上层应用进行针对性调整;借助监控平台设置告警阈值,实现延迟问题的持续管理与预防。

通过综合运用专线连接、边缘计算、协议优化、缓存策略以及有效的监控工具,企业和开发者能够构建出响应迅速、用户体验流畅的云服务架构。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/41559.html

(0)
上一篇 2025年11月14日 上午5:31
下一篇 2025年11月14日 上午5:31
联系我们
关注微信
关注微信
分享本页
返回顶部